Ordinals
beta
Sat 1356552799038996
decimal
332621.299038996
degree
0°122621′1997″299038996‴
percentile
64.59775240624785%
name
efxbuyawslp
cycle
0
epoch
1
period
164
block
332621
offset
299038996
timestamp
2014-12-02 20:07:24 UTC
rarity
common
prev
next